Course structure

• Introduction to Team Building Coaching
• Understanding Social Service Teams
• Communication Skills for Team Building
• Conflict Resolution in Teams
• Building Trust and Collaboration
• Motivating and Engaging Team Members
• Coaching Techniques for Team Development
• Assessing Team Dynamics
• Creating Action Plans for Team Improvement
• Evaluating Team Building Coaching Effectiveness

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Team Building Coach Facilitate team-building activities and workshops, provide coaching and support to social service teams.
Team Leader Lead and manage a social service team, set goals, and ensure team cohesion and effectiveness.
Program Coordinator Coordinate and oversee social service programs, ensure smooth implementation and evaluation.
Community Outreach Specialist Engage with the community, build partnerships, and promote social service initiatives.
Case Manager Provide individualized support and resources to clients, coordinate services, and monitor progress.
